  • Pyruvate Processing: Products, Role in Cellular Respiration
    The products of pyruvate processing (also known as the link reaction or transition reaction) are:

    * Acetyl-CoA (acetyl coenzyme A): This is the main product and enters the Krebs cycle.

    * CO2 (carbon dioxide): This is a waste product that is exhaled.

    * NADH (n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ide): This is a reduced electron carrier that will be used in the electron transport chain.

    Here's a breakdown:

    Pyruvate + NAD+ + CoA --> Acetyl-CoA + CO2 + NADH + H+
